The observed massof `""_(26)^(56)Fe` is 55.9375 amu. Using the masses of proton and neutron as 1.00732 amu and 1.00866 amu respectively, calculate the binding energy per nucleon in joules

A

`3.56 xx 10^(-12)` J

B

`2.06 xx 10^(-12)` J

C

`1.36 xx 10^(-12)` J

D

`4.14 xx 10^(-12)` J

Text Solution

Verified by Experts

The correct Answer is:
C

Mass of proton ` = 1.00732 xx 26 = 26.19032` amu, Mass of neutron ` 1.00866 xx 30 = 30.2598` amu
Total mass ` = 56.45012` amu, Mass defect `= 0.51262` amu
Binding energy ` =0.51262 xx 931.5 = 477.51` MeV
Binding energy per nucleon ` = (477.51)/(56) = 8.526 "MeV" = 8.526 xx 1.6 xx 10^(-13) J = 1.36 xx 10^(-12)` J
